diff --git a/packages/ingress-nginx/v1.12.0-beta.0+1/.test/config-values.txt b/packages/ingress-nginx/v1.12.0-beta.0+1/.test/config-values.txt new file mode 100644 index 00000000..3231bca8 --- /dev/null +++ b/packages/ingress-nginx/v1.12.0-beta.0+1/.test/config-values.txt @@ -0,0 +1 @@ +"ingress-nginx-ns" --value "ingressClass=nginx" --value "ingressClassController=ingress-nginx" \ No newline at end of file diff --git a/packages/ingress-nginx/v1.12.0-beta.0+1/package.yaml b/packages/ingress-nginx/v1.12.0-beta.0+1/package.yaml new file mode 100644 index 00000000..9373aa66 --- /dev/null +++ b/packages/ingress-nginx/v1.12.0-beta.0+1/package.yaml @@ -0,0 +1,53 @@ +# yaml-language-server: $schema=https://glasskube.dev/schemas/v1/package-manifest.json + +name: ingress-nginx +shortDescription: ingress-nginx is an Ingress controller for Kubernetes using + NGINX as a reverse proxy and load balancer. +longDescription: Ingress controller for Kubernetes using NGINX as a reverse + proxy and load balancer +iconUrl: https://avatars.githubusercontent.com/u/13629408 +scope: Namespaced +defaultNamespace: ingress-nginx +helm: + chartName: ingress-nginx + chartVersion: 4.12.0-beta.0 + repositoryUrl: https://kubernetes.github.io/ingress-nginx + values: + controller: + ingressClassResource: {} +references: + - label: ArtifactHub + url: https://artifacthub.io/packages/helm/ingress-nginx/ingress-nginx +valueDefinitions: + ingressClass: + type: text + defaultValue: nginx + metadata: + description: | + Name of the ingressClass managed by the controller + constraints: + required: false + targets: + - chartName: ingress-nginx + patch: + op: add + path: /controller/ingressClass + - chartName: ingress-nginx + patch: + op: add + path: /controller/ingressClassResource/name + ingressClassController: + type: text + defaultValue: ingress-nginx + metadata: + description: | + Controller-value of the controller that is processing this ingressClass + constraints: + required: false + targets: + - chartName: ingress-nginx + patch: + op: add + path: /controller/ingressClassResource/controllerValue + valueTemplate: | + "k8s.io\/{{ . }}" diff --git a/packages/ingress-nginx/versions.yaml b/packages/ingress-nginx/versions.yaml index 26ebdbad..4705d1af 100644 --- a/packages/ingress-nginx/versions.yaml +++ b/packages/ingress-nginx/versions.yaml @@ -2,3 +2,4 @@ latestVersion: v1.9.6+1 versions: - version: v1.9.5+1 - version: v1.9.6+1 + - version: v1.12.0-beta.0+1